使用AJAX和PHP永久存储注释
Use AJAX and PHP to store comments permanently
我用javascript编写了一个POST和GET函数,用于从输入中发送注释,并在加载页面时检索存储的注释。然而,我不知道如何处理我发送的数据,在发送数据后如何处理以保存数据,然后在重新加载后再次访问数据?简而言之,将注释发送到服务器,然后在新的页面加载中检索它们。
我想制作一个storage.php文件,在那里我可以处理数据,然后把它放在一个文件中,但我不太确定它是如何工作的。
以下是POST和GET函数:
self.getEntries=function(){
$.ajax({
type:"GET",
url:"storage.php",
dataType:'json',
data: jsonData,
success: function(data){
vm.comments=data.comments;
}
});
}
self.sendEntry=function(){
$.ajax({
type:"POST",
url:"storage.php",
dataType:'json',
data: jsonData
});
var jsonData=ko.toJSON(ViewModel);
任何帮助或例子都会非常有帮助!提前感谢。:)
是的,您希望创建一个PHP处理程序脚本,该脚本将从评论页面传递给它的数据,清理它,并将其粘贴到数据库中。
然后,您将创建另一个脚本,从数据库中获取数据并将其回显到注释页面。
我经常看到一些例子,人们在将数据传递给PHP脚本之前,先在AJAX调用中序列化数据。
相关文章:
- 将作用域存储在JSON中
- 使用javascript存储变量的最安全方式
- 当图像转换为本地存储的DataURL时,EXIF被删除
- 如何在chrome扩展中存储数据/结果,以及如何使用setTimeout使其只被调用一次
- 如何有效地将游戏数据存储在URL查询字符串中
- Ember.js-接口状态应该存储在哪里
- 如何解雇“;铁局部存储负载”;事件
- 本地存储中的字符串到字节数组转换
- 从jQuery调用存储在Variable中的函数
- 推荐在JavaScript中执行存储为字符串的函数,而不是使用eval
- 通过另一个php应用程序将我的项目推送到Github存储库中
- 将数据存储在javascript数组中以供进一步使用
- Javascript中的备选注释方法
- html5视频中的Youtube类型注释
- 在页面卸载时写入HTML5 FileSystem API存储
- 如何允许在TinyMCE中使用valid_elements进行注释标记
- localStorage未存储预先准备好的注释
- 使用AJAX和PHP永久存储注释
- 打开Annotator(注释存储在哪里?)
- 使用angularjs在firebase中存储注释